Вопросы
Значение в поле Article в minishop2 не записывается, если содержит буквы
Привет, подскажите, может кто-то сталкивался
при создании нового товара поле Article не сохраняется. Пишет 0
скриншот
yadi.sk/i/JcCO2bItrZslbg
Версия minishop2 — 2.1.8-pl3
Работало стабильно с 2014 года, дописывалось, местами оч костыльно
когда именно перестало не известно, на бекап не откатить
В консоли ошибок нет, ковырял
Заранее благодарю за наставление на путь истинный
UPDATE:
не сохраняется артикул с буквами (как русские так и латиница), только цифры сохраняет
при создании нового товара поле Article не сохраняется. Пишет 0
скриншот
yadi.sk/i/JcCO2bItrZslbg
Версия minishop2 — 2.1.8-pl3
Работало стабильно с 2014 года, дописывалось, местами оч костыльно
когда именно перестало не известно, на бекап не откатить
В консоли ошибок нет, ковырял
Заранее благодарю за наставление на путь истинный
UPDATE:
не сохраняется артикул с буквами (как русские так и латиница), только цифры сохраняет
Fenom. Вынос сниппетов в файлы
Подскажите, если выносить шаблоны, чанки в файлы, то как поступать с родными сниппетами дополнений? Оставлять их в БД? В файлы писать только свои сниппеты? В документации к феному пишут делать все в файлах и ничего не создавать в админке. А как быть со сниппетами pdotools, msgallery, например? Каковы правила хорошего тона в таком случае?
/208.include.cache.php : 20) PHP warning: Invalid argument supplied for foreach()
Доброго дня. В журнал получаю ошибки
/208.include.cache.php : 20) PHP warning: Invalid argument supplied for foreach()сниппет с id 208 тянет фотки с яндекс дискаПозарез нужна консультация по mFilter2
Ув. специалисты, подскажите, в каком направлении направить свои усилия по решению двух проблем.
Они явно копеечные, но день на них уже ушел.
1. Фильтры и результаты в соответствии с дизайном разнесены в коде страницы и не могут быть умещены в один div (<div class=«msearch2» id=«mse2_mfilter»><div id=«mse2_results»>). Когда плейсхолдер [[+filters]] помещается вне указанного дива, он остается пустым, фильтры в этом месте не появляются.
Приделываю к сниппету параметр &toPlaceholders=`my.`, заменяю [[+filters]] на [[+my.filters]], [[+results]] на [[+my.results]]. Фильтры в нужном месте появляются. А вот товары не выводятся вовсе. И все это сопровождается строкой в логе ошибок: ...\core\xpdo\om\xpdoquery.class.php: 764) Encountered empty IN condition with key id.
Они явно копеечные, но день на них уже ушел.
1. Фильтры и результаты в соответствии с дизайном разнесены в коде страницы и не могут быть умещены в один div (<div class=«msearch2» id=«mse2_mfilter»><div id=«mse2_results»>). Когда плейсхолдер [[+filters]] помещается вне указанного дива, он остается пустым, фильтры в этом месте не появляются.
Приделываю к сниппету параметр &toPlaceholders=`my.`, заменяю [[+filters]] на [[+my.filters]], [[+results]] на [[+my.results]]. Фильтры в нужном месте появляются. А вот товары не выводятся вовсе. И все это сопровождается строкой в логе ошибок: ...\core\xpdo\om\xpdoquery.class.php: 764) Encountered empty IN condition with key id.
fenom, class microMODX - как правильно расширить?
Добрый день! В файле _micromodx.php описана функция getResources, которая делает выборку объектов типа modResource. Как правильно расширить microMODX, чтобы создать аналогичную getResources функцию, выводящую объекты произвольного класса (чтобы можно было при вызове функции указать класс объектов)?
mFilter2 (mSearch2) из URL не берёт цифровой параметр, а текстовый берёт
Привет!
Заметил, такое: если обновить страницу вида site.ru/catalog?cvety=12 (значение цифровое), то чекбокс не выберется. Но товары при этом отфильтровываются верно.

А если значение текстовое — например ссылка site.ru/catalog?cvety=Розы, то параметр берётся и галочка ставится.

Скажите, у вас так же и это стандартная работа модуля, или у меня какой-то косяк?
Заметил, такое: если обновить страницу вида site.ru/catalog?cvety=12 (значение цифровое), то чекбокс не выберется. Но товары при этом отфильтровываются верно.

А если значение текстовое — например ссылка site.ru/catalog?cvety=Розы, то параметр берётся и галочка ставится.

Скажите, у вас так же и это стандартная работа модуля, или у меня какой-то косяк?
Onebooking- не получается вникнуть? очень срочно надо
Здравствуйте, купил сегодня модуль, не получется что то так modzone.ru/onebooking/obform.html настроить =нужно еще дополнение купить? пытаюсь тут travello.ru7lan.ru/price.html
Вывод и фильтрация брендов minishop2
Всем привет!
Нужно на странице вывести фильтры и сделать по ним фильтрацию, на подобии www.vamsvet.ru/catalog/brands
Через pdopage понятно
Нужно на странице вывести фильтры и сделать по ним фильтрацию, на подобии www.vamsvet.ru/catalog/brands
Через pdopage понятно
[[pdoResources?
&class=`msVendor`А вот если выводить через mFilter2, то не получается.[[!mFilter2?
&element=`pdoResources`
&class=`msVendor`
&filters=`country:checkbox`
]]Всем спасибо! Опции в msync импортируются одной строкой
Делаю ручной импорт в компоненте msync из xml в minishop2
Размеры разделяю запятой и импортируется как нужно, то-есть все отдельно друг от друга.


Как дело доходит до опций, то импортируется все в одну строку то-есть запятая уже не является разделителем. Как исправить?

Размеры разделяю запятой и импортируется как нужно, то-есть все отдельно друг от друга.


Как дело доходит до опций, то импортируется все в одну строку то-есть запятая уже не является разделителем. Как исправить?

pdoResources - выборка ресурсов по tv где сумма больше или равно
Добрый день!
Делаю такой запрос:
На сайте, по tv sposobi выводит правильно, а вот по сумме выводит не только 50 000 и больше, но и 7 000, и 8 000.
Пожалуйста, подскажите, где у меня ошибка и как правильно написать запрос? Заранее спасибо!
Делаю такой запрос:
[[pdoResources:default=``?
&parents=`2`
&includeTVs=`sposob,sum`
&processTVs=`1`
&limit=`0`
&where=`{"sposob:LIKE":"%Киви%","sum:>=":"50 000"}`
&sortby=``
&sortdir=`ASC`
&tpl=`resblock`
]]То есть, мне необходимо вывести ресурсы по tv sposobi = киви, а также summa больше или равно 50 000.На сайте, по tv sposobi выводит правильно, а вот по сумме выводит не только 50 000 и больше, но и 7 000, и 8 000.
Пожалуйста, подскажите, где у меня ошибка и как правильно написать запрос? Заранее спасибо!